Subject: [Qemu-devel] [PATCH v4 2/5] aarch64-linux-user: Split out helpers for guest signal handling
Date: Sat,  3 Mar 2018 14:38:20 +0000	[thread overview]
Message-ID: <20180303143823.27055-3-richard.henderson@linaro.org> (raw)
In-Reply-To: <20180303143823.27055-1-richard.henderson@linaro.org>

Split out helpers from target_setup_frame and target_restore_sigframe
for dealing with general registers, fpsimd registers, and the end record.

When we add support for sve registers, the relative positions of
these will change.
